🇳🇿 In a situation familiar to parents worldwide, Jacinda Ardern's three-year-old daughter Neve had decided everything, even the affairs of state, could wait

Jacinda Ardern, the Prime Minister of New Zealand, was busy telling the nation about important revisions to Covid-19 restrictions when an unexpected voice cut in: “Mummy?”
